Cervical radiculopathy, also known as pinched nerve, injuries can cause pain that spreads into and throughout a victim’s neck, arms and shoulders.  This type of injury can produce neurological and painful symptoms caused by an irritation to a nerve in the cervical spine.

Cervical radiculopathy pain typically spreads down the arm and is often described as “sharp.”  Some victims describe this type of pain as “pins and needles” and others feel a numbness that makes everyday activities difficult.  Cervical radiculopathy pain may stem from damage to nerve roots caused by another’s accident, negligence, or careless action.  In younger individuals, cervical radiculopathy tends to be rare without physical trauma.

Treating cervical radiculopathy injuries may require physical therapy, anti-inflammatory medicine, steroid injections, pain medication, soft collars, and cervical fusion surgery.  Severe cases may have to be treated with powerful drugs such as morphine or codeine.  Diagnosing this injury may incur health care expenses such as imaging tests, doctor visits, and other medical services.

Symptoms of Cervical Radiculopathy or Pinched Nerve

 

Common symptoms include:

  • Pain that radiates in the arm, chest, neck, shoulders, and upper back areas
  • Muscular weakness
  • Unexplained coordination problems
  • Numb feeling
  • Hot and cold sensation in injured area
  • Poor upper arm reflexes
  • Multilevel disc bulging
  • Tingling feeling

Causes of Cervical Radiculopathy

When nerves are pinched, irritated, or traumatized, nerves often do not work as well as they did before the injury.  Nerve injuries can happen in car accidents, construction site accidents, or any time the neck or back is bent, twisted, or pressured.  A common example is a car accident victim’s head being thrown forward into a windshield.  An injury may also happen when a motorcycle rider is thrown of a bike in an accident.  These nerve injuries are more common for older individuals.  Other common incidents that may cause cervical radiculopathy injuries include slip and fall accidents, physical recreation and sports accidents, and pedestrians hit by vehicles.

Compensation May be Available for Cervical Radiculopathy

Individuals who suffer even minor back or spinal injuries may have their ability to earn a living impaired if their job involves physical labor.  Severe injuries that cause cervical radiculopathy can cause substantial wage losses or even loss of employment.

In an injury lawsuit, medical costs, lost wages, pain and suffering, and other expenses may be sought from the careless individual or company that caused the injury or from its insurer.  Cervical radiculopathy pain may make it difficult for the victim to do any strenuous activity and may hurt the individual’s ability to perform house work, employment functions, or play sports.
